    Cant believe those bungalows were 1000 a night. When i first went to pai 11 years ago those kind of prices were unheard of. 400 a night was living it up. You could get a nice place to yourself for 250. It was mainly a recluse for the hippy backpacker genre and a sanctuary for a lot of young thai beatnik types who hustled money whatever way they could. I was there when the first backpacker hostel just opened and actually stayed in it for a bit. Everyone stayed longer than planned because it was so cheap and the vibe was very loose, farang and thai people mixed together. I never went back there again went i returned to Thailand after a few years break as i imagined it became more known and westernised. Seems like i was right. Good to see Pai again.     We are considering quitting Pai (she's lived there for 40 years) because it has become so busy. 20 years ago it was still reasonably sleepy, but as we ease into our 60's it may be time to find a little village off the main road.
